Cancer Schmancer
Cancer Schmancer is dedicated to saving women's
lives through early detection and prevention of cancers. Leading this effort is
actress, Fran Drescher, a 10-year uterine cancer survivor. Fran is continuing to
make a major global impact, through sharing her personal experiences as well as
educating women on the causes of cancers and the importance and methods of early
detection. "Stage 1 is a cure!"

Art Whino is joining
forces with the Modus Union Salon and curating a special exhibition and live
painting session with a select group of artists. Cancer has touched the lives of
this particular group as they themselves or their loved ones are currently
battling with or recovering from the disease. Instead of allowing this to defeat
their spirits, these artists have shown their resilience by using this hardship
as creative energy. This is expressed on the canvas as an intensified conveyance
of their stylistic approach. In embracing the feelings that come with the word
“cancer” they are able to fight back by empowering themselves through the
strength of their work.
